Subject: Re: [RFC PATCH 01/10] dt-bindings: apple,aic: Fix required item "apple,fiq-index" in affinity description
Date: Sat, 10 Sep 2022 13:43:24 +0200 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20220910114324.GD4024@jannau.net>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<874jxfqzvj.wl-maz@kernel.org>
On 2022-09-10 11:37:20 +0100, Marc Zyngier wrote:
> On Fri, 09 Sep 2022 14:50:54 +0100,
> Janne Grunau <j@jannau.net> wrote:
> >
> > Fixes: dba07ad11384 ("dt-bindings: apple,aic: Add affinity description for per-cpu pseudo-interrupts")
> > Signed-off-by: Janne Grunau <j@jannau.net>
> > ---
> >
> > .../devicetree/bindings/interrupt-controller/apple,aic.yaml | 2 +-
> > 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)
> >
> > diff --git a/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/interrupt-controller/apple,aic.yaml b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/interrupt-controller/apple,aic.yaml
> > index 85c85b694217..e18107eafe7c 100644
> > --- a/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/interrupt-controller/apple,aic.yaml
> > +++ b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/interrupt-controller/apple,aic.yaml
> > @@ -96,7 +96,7 @@ properties:
> > Documentation/devicetree/bindings/arm/cpus.yaml).
> >
> > required:
> > - - fiq-index
> > + - apple,fiq-index
> > - cpus
> >
> > required:
>
> With a commit message added,
I've added
| The required list used "fiq-index" instead of "apple,fiq-index"
| described as property and used in the dts. Add the missing "apple,"
| prefix.
as commit description.
> Acked-by: Marc Zyngier <maz@kernel.org>
